    Both photos just look like snaps taken on a night out, then worked heavily in photoshop to be made look like portraits. This results in quite a few problems, but key ones I see are:

    #1
    - the square looking thing (a light or something) is distracting
    - his glasses are crooked and off-putting

    #2
    - the softening you've appled is too much
    - if you highlight jewellery, make sure you don't also do the skin around it
    - flash is distracting on her glasses

    At this stage I'd suggest if you want to take some portrait photos of your friends, then take some time to set it up.
